Logo
Sign in

Revolutionise the speed and quality of software operations with Juju Juju is an open source orchestration engine for software operators that enables the deployment, integration and lifecycle management of applications at any scale, on any infrastructure using charms. A charm is an operator - business logic encapsulated in reusable software packages that automate every aspect of an application's life.

8d7419018f04c4106df07b19fea05e052934066c_2_690x285.png
8e1d3bf5-juju-hero-juju.is.webp
Product details

Overview

Juju is an open-source application modeling tool developed by Canonical, designed to simplify the deployment, scaling, and operation of complex software systems in both cloud and on-premises environments. Juju employs a declarative model-driven approach, enabling users to define and automate application lifecycle management. It integrates seamlessly with various platforms, including Kubernetes, OpenStack, and major public clouds, making it a versatile solution for modern DevOps practices.

Features and Capabilities

  • Model-driven Deployment: Declarative configuration for rapid, repeatable application setups.
  • Multi-cloud Compatibility: Works with AWS, Azure, Google Cloud, Kubernetes, and more.
  • Charmed Operators: Extensible automation through reusable, community-driven operators.
  • Cross-platform Integration: Simplifies orchestration across cloud and on-premises environments.
  • Scaling and Elasticity: Auto-scaling capabilities to optimize resource utilization.
  • Real-time Monitoring: Provides a visual dashboard for tracking application health and performance.
  • CI/CD Integration: Supports automation pipelines for continuous deployment.
  • Access Control: Role-based permissions ensure secure and collaborative operations.
  • Community Support: Backed by a robust open-source community and Canonical’s expertise.
Find more products by category
Development SoftwareView all